FIRST Bus has poured cold water on rumours published in a national newspaper that the Somerset branch will be sold off.


The paper reported that FirstGroup is offloading a string of non-core assets as part of a major overhaul of its UK bus business, of which Somerset is included, along with units in the North West of England and the Midlands.


But a spokesman told the County Gazette rumours were unsubstantiated and there were no immediate plans.
 

They added: “We cannot say any more at this time.”
 

The company, led by Tim O'Toole, spooked investors in March when it signalled that operating profit at its UK bus operation would likely be £40m-£50m lower than expected this year.
